Roof waterproofing services involve applying specialized materials and techniques to create a protective barrier on a roof’s surface. This process helps prevent water from seeping through the roof structure, which can lead to leaks and water damage inside a property. Contractors typically assess the roof’s condition, clean the surface thoroughly, and then apply waterproof coatings, membranes, or sealants designed to withstand the elements. Proper waterproofing not only extends the lifespan of a roof but also helps maintain the integrity of the entire building.

These services are especially valuable for solving common roofing problems such as persistent leaks, damp patches on ceilings, and mold growth caused by water infiltration. Over time, roofs can develop cracks, blisters, or areas of deterioration that compromise their ability to keep water out. Waterproofing creates a durable barrier that protects against rain, snow, and humidity,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s and interior damage. Property owners often turn to waterproofing when their existing roof shows signs of aging or has experienced previous water issues.

A wide range of properties can benefit from roof waterproofing, including residential homes, apartment complexes, commercial buildings, and industrial facilities. Homes with flat or low-slope roofs are particularly common candidates, as these types of roofs are more prone to water pooling and leakage. Buildings located in areas with heavy rainfall or high humidity may also require waterproofing to ensure long-term protection. The overview below groups typical Roof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or roof waterproofing repairs range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.

Surface Coatings - applying waterproof coatings to a roof gener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ger, more complex surfaces can push costs higher, but most projects stay within this middle range.

Full Roof Waterproofing - complete waterproofing for an entire roof can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Many full-scale projects fall into this higher tier, especially on larger or older roofs.

Major Roof Replacement - in cases where waterproofing is part of a roof replacement, costs typically start around $10,000 and can exceed $20,000 for extensive or high-end installations. These are less common but represent the upper end of the cost spectrum.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is roof waterproofing? Roof waterproofing involves applying a protective layer or membrane to prevent water from penetrating the roof structure, helping to keep the interior dry and protected from leaks.

What types of waterproofing materials are used for roofs? Common materials include liquid coatings, membrane systems, bituminous coatings, and rubberized membranes, each suited for different roof types and conditions.

How can I tell if my roof needs waterproofing? Signs include water stains on ceilings or walls, persistent leaks, or visible damage to the roof surface that may allow water ingress.

Are roof waterproofing services suitable for all roof types? Many waterproofing options are adaptable to various roof surfaces, including flat, sloped, and commercial roofs, but a local contractor can assess the specific needs.

How do local contractors perform roof waterproofing? They typically inspect the roof, prepare the surface, and apply the chosen waterproofing material according to industry best practices to ensure effective water resistance.
